Notes
Limited edition of 4000 individually numbered copies on red and gold swirled vinyl. The jacket has a special deluxe “alubrush” finish. The package includes an insert with the Slowdive reissue catalog.

MOV has delivered well with this EP - it sounds loud and spacious. I have found that this vinyl has the highest quality recording of Alison on vinyl across 3 different Slowdive releases I own (Souvlaki MOV smoke, Souvlaki Japanese bootleg and this EP). It helps that it is cut at 45 RPM and the grooves are more spaced out than on other records. I echo the same sentiment for Souvlaki Space Station. That recording sounds immense. This release is well recommended if you really love these two Souvlaki album tracks and enjoy So Tired and Moussaka Chaos as well.
Please note that my disc colour is orange-brown (rust colour) and not red & gold swirled as d. I honestly don't mind one bit though as the disc colour reminds me of Rachel Goswell's lushcious golden red hair.
